You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.

105 lines
2.6 KiB

6 years ago
6 years ago
6 years ago
5 years ago
3 years ago
4 years ago
5 years ago
2 years ago
4 years ago
2 years ago
  1. [package]
  2. name = "elseware"
  3. version = "0.1.0"
  4. authors = ["Jake Probst <jake.probst@gmail.com>"]
  5. edition = "2021"
  6. [workspace]
  7. members = [
  8. "client",
  9. "drops",
  10. "entity",
  11. "items",
  12. "location",
  13. "maps",
  14. "networking",
  15. "pktbuilder",
  16. "quests",
  17. "room",
  18. "shops",
  19. "stats",
  20. "trade",
  21. ]
  22. [workspace.dependencies]
  23. entity = { path = "./entity" }
  24. maps = { path = "./maps" }
  25. networking = { path = "./networking" }
  26. shops = { path = "./shops" }
  27. stats = { path = "./stats" }
  28. items = { path = "./items" }
  29. pktbuilder = { path = "./pktbuilder" }
  30. quests = { path = "./quests" }
  31. location = { path = "./location" }
  32. client = { path = "./client" }
  33. drops = { path = "./drops" }
  34. trade = { path = "./trade" }
  35. room = { path = "./room" }
  36. libpso = { git = "http://git.sharnoth.com/jake/libpso" }
  37. async-std = { version = "1.9.0", features = ["unstable", "attributes"] }
  38. futures = "0.3.5"
  39. rand = "0.7.3"
  40. rand_chacha = "0.2.2"
  41. crc = "^1.0.0"
  42. bcrypt = "0.10"
  43. chrono = "0.4.11"
  44. serde = "*"
  45. serde_json = "*"
  46. ron = "*"
  47. toml = "*"
  48. log = "*"
  49. fern = { version = "0.5", features = ["colored"] }
  50. byteorder = "1"
  51. enum-utils = "0.1.2"
  52. derive_more = { version = "0.99.3", features = ["display"]}
  53. thiserror = "1.0.37"
  54. ages-prs = "0.1"
  55. async-trait = "0.1.51"
  56. async-recursion= "1.0.0"
  57. lazy_static = "1.4.0"
  58. barrel = { version = "0.6.5", features = ["pg"] }
  59. refinery = { version = "0.5.0", features = ["postgres"] }
  60. sqlx = { version = "0.6.2", features = ["runtime-async-std-native-tls", "postgres", "json", "chrono"] }
  61. strum = "0.19.5"
  62. strum_macros = "0.19"
  63. anyhow = { version = "1.0.68", features = ["backtrace"] }
  64. [dependencies]
  65. entity = { workspace = true }
  66. maps = { workspace = true }
  67. networking = { workspace = true }
  68. shops = { workspace = true }
  69. stats = { workspace = true }
  70. items = { workspace = true }
  71. pktbuilder = { workspace = true }
  72. quests = { workspace = true }
  73. location = { workspace = true }
  74. client = { workspace = true }
  75. drops = { workspace = true }
  76. trade = { workspace = true }
  77. room = { workspace = true }
  78. libpso = { workspace = true }
  79. ages-prs = { workspace = true }
  80. anyhow = { workspace = true }
  81. async-recursion = { workspace = true }
  82. async-std = { workspace = true }
  83. async-trait = { workspace = true }
  84. bcrypt = { workspace = true }
  85. byteorder = { workspace = true }
  86. chrono = { workspace = true }
  87. crc = { workspace = true }
  88. derive_more = { workspace = true }
  89. enum-utils = { workspace = true }
  90. fern = { workspace = true }
  91. futures = { workspace = true }
  92. log = { workspace = true }
  93. rand = { workspace = true }
  94. rand_chacha = { workspace = true }
  95. ron = { workspace = true }
  96. serde = { workspace = true }
  97. serde_json = { workspace = true }
  98. toml = { workspace = true }
  99. thiserror = { workspace = true }